For the second straight game, Lake Weir will face off against Leesburg. Lake Weir will square off against Leesburg at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day.
Last Tuesday, Lake Weir came up short against Leesburg and fell 5-1. The Hurricanes have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
For Leesburg's part, Rachel Chiles sp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ered a run (which was unearned) on three hits and racked up ten Ks. Chiles has been consistent for a while: she hasn't given up more than two walks in 11 consecutive appearances.
On the hitting side, Leesburg's win was truly a team effort as three different players contributed at least one hit. One of them was Hailey Toothaker, who went 1-for-3 with one triple and one run. That triple marked the first that Toothaker hit this season.
Lake Weir's loss dropped their record down to 1-10. As for Leesburg, their victory bumped their record up to 9-3.
